Pathwaves Futures World-Building Workshop

Come play at future intersections of technology, literacy, and creativity

WORKSHOP | What might the future of digital literacy look like for creative communities in 2035? And how might technological skills drive positive outcomes, innovation and opportunity?

Explore these provocative ideas in a lively and interactive experience facilitated by musicians and futurists, participants will be presented with digital drivers of change – hot topics like AI, algorithms and more – and consider how they might influence the way artists create, produce and perform in the future. Specially crafted for interpersonal interaction and lively conversation, participants will engage in an empowering world-building exercise that stimulates a learning, imagining and purpose-setting mindset, all the while keeping the Pathwaves project’s original mission at heart: empowering artists to make lifelong careers more possible and equitable.
